This process gives you the ability to export your drawing files to a PDF format. AutoCAD comes with a printer driver that will allow you to "print" to a PDF, creating a digital version of your printed files. Notes from Cadalyst Tip Patrol: PDF files are a great format to send your documents and CAD files in they are accepted by most individuals and businesses worldwide. Just open the previously built PDF, turn off the layers you need to, and re-print! I know that this saves just a little time, but multiplied by days or weeks, it might prove well worth developing a new habit." "For example, if you get a request for a fresh hard copy of the latest proposed floor plan, but this time with the Demo turned off, you don't have to load up and generate a new plot. While this is a wonderful convenience for the people we supply the PDF to, it's also a great convenience to us, the originators. Second, the AutoCAD 2010–generated PDFs, in addition to having a much smaller file size, also allow you to turn the AutoCAD layers on or off. My organization is always asking for PDFs (via e-mail, etc.), and this way I almost always have a PDF of my latest version or design on hand. When I'm going to plot a hard copy, I plot to PDF, and then plot the PDF. "Now that I'm using AutoCAD 2010 full-time, I've been getting into the habit of plotting to PDF (using the AutoCAD 2010 PDF generator) almost every time I plot. Space Management Specialist Mitch Hirschklau discusses the many benefits of plotting AutoCAD drawings to PDF.
